Output 5feaf85d49fcf54dfe6e71ac4108869a2db56989aa2a21e77416b5ae49c40f76:5

value
13100093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b955648571ad7e8e1a49b77403d6ae946b1b5d14 OP_EQUAL
address
3JayEDdH3NePkwiwd936N5QjaKKv64V1SF
transaction
5feaf85d49fcf54dfe6e71ac4108869a2db56989aa2a21e77416b5ae49c40f76
confirmations
142601
spent
true